The Quad is perfect for those who are looking for a great balance of playfulness, style and cruising. With one of the most unique frames on the market, skin wall tyres, golden pedals, golden drivetrain and leather details the Quad is not lacking in style. Bridging the gap between style and performance is the 48V system which gives you plenty of speed, acceleration and range. The whisper-quiet torque sensor offers the rider a highly responsive riding sensation that outputs a consistent amount of power the second you need it in a smooth and intuitive fashion. The Maxxis 2.8” reckon tyres are not only good looking but offer plenty of grip no matter the terrain. Pairing the knobbly tyres with the TEKTRO Dorado eMTB specific hydraulic disc brakes give you excellent stopping power, reacting exactly the way you expect it to.

Specifications

Battery Reention 48V x 20Ah 960Wh or 48V x 14Ah 672Wh
Motor eMTB Specific Bafang Geared Hub Brushless Motor
Range (i) 60 - 90 kms or 90 - 120kms
Bike Weight Total 26.40Kgs = Bike Weight 23.0kgs Battery Weight 3.4kgs 14Ah, 4.7kgs 20Ah
Warranty (ii) Frame = 5 Years
Motor and Battery = 2 years
Other Components = 1 year
Frame Sizes SM, ML
Frame Colours Silver
Tyres Maxxis Rekon 27.5" x 2.8" Skinwall Tyres 3C EXO Casing Tech
Brakes Tektro Dorado Hydraulic Quad Piston
Gears Sram X5 9 Speed
Drive Type Torque sensor, 5 levels of PAS with walk assist mode
Forks SR Suntour XCM 32, 29ER 100mm with axle through hub
Frame Material 6061 Aluminium Alloy
Maximum Speed 32kph
Maximum Load 120 kg - rider and bags
Additional Features Front Light - Ambient Sensor, Thumb Throttle, Motor Cut Out Sensors, Kick Stand

(i)Range is very dependent on a number of variables and the range  referred to is indicative only
(ii) Relates to manufacturing fault and not "fair wear and tear"
